Are Ryerson and Burnham Libraries open to the public?

2 Answers2026-03-29 10:09:40
Ryerson and Burnham Libraries are indeed open to the public, but there are some nuances to how accessible they really are. Located in Chicago, these libraries are part of the Art Institute of Chicago, which means they primarily serve as research libraries for students, scholars, and art enthusiasts. While anyone can walk in, the collections are specialized—think rare art books, archival materials, and exhibition catalogs—so they’re not your typical browsing spots for bestsellers or casual reads. If you’re working on a project related to art history or visual culture, though, you’ll find them incredibly valuable. Just be prepared to show ID and possibly register for a researcher card, depending on what you’re looking to access.

That said, the atmosphere in these libraries is worth the visit alone. The reading rooms have this quiet, scholarly vibe that feels like stepping into a different era. I once spent an afternoon there digging through old exhibition pamphlets, and it was oddly peaceful, surrounded by all that knowledge. While they may not have the same open-door policy as your neighborhood public library, they do offer occasional public events and exhibitions, so checking their calendar might reveal a chance to explore without the formal research requirements. If you’re curious about art or design, it’s a hidden gem—just don’t expect to waltz in and borrow the latest thriller.

How to access Ryerson and Burnham Libraries collections?

5 Answers2026-03-29 03:54:36
Exploring the Ryerson and Burnham Libraries collections feels like stepping into a treasure trove of art and architecture. Their focus is primarily on visual arts, so if you're into rare books, exhibition catalogs, or archival materials, this is your spot. You can access their physical collections by visiting the reading room at the Art Institute of Chicago, but you'll need to register first—it's a straightforward process, just bring a photo ID.

For digital resources, their website offers a catalog where you can search holdings, but some materials require in-person visits due to copyright or fragility. I love digging through their special collections; last time, I stumbled upon an original sketchbook from the 1920s that wasn’t digitized. If you’re researching, I’d recommend emailing ahead—their librarians are super helpful in guiding you to the right materials.
